Mission Statement

To champion a more literate community in San Diego County by providing creative leadership to new and existing literacy efforts.

Description

The Council on Literacy is a strong coalition of adult, youth, and family literacy programs working together since 1986 to solve the problems faced by thousands of individuals who cannot read above the 4th grade level. Our partner literacy programs provide one-on-one, small group, and classroom literacy services for English speakers, all at no cost to the public. We also have a variety of other programs including English as a Second Language (ESL), General Education Development (GED), and adult basic education.
